    Located in Waynesburg, Pennsylvania, United States of America, the Greene County Museum is a must-visit destination for history enthusiasts. The museum offers a unique collection of artifacts and exhibits that showcase the rich history and culture of Greene County.

  • Reasons to Visit

    With its extensive collection, the Greene County Museum provides a fascinating insight into the region's past. Visitors can explore various displays and learn about the county's significant historical events, prominent personalities, and local traditions.
